Czech-based Sev.en Global Investment to acquire majority stake in Australian coal producer

Thursday, 28 September 2023 10:39:35 (GMT+3)   |   Istanbul
       

Czech Republic-based investment company Sev.en Global Investments has announced that it will acquire a 51 percent stake in Coronado Global Resources.

Based in Australia and having operations also in the US, Coronado Global is an international producer of high-quality metallurgical coal. The company has a coal production of about 16 million mt per year. In addition, total reserves of Coronado amount to 550 million mt.

The deal in question is expected to enhance Sev.en GI’s position as a leading producer of high-quality metallurgical coal since the company is investing especially in mining and power generation projects across the globe.
